Aguadilla, Puerto Rico
Aguadilla, Puerto Rico is a charming coastal town renowned for its pristine beaches, world-class surfing spots, vibrant nightlife, and multitude of outdoor activities such as hiking, snorkeling, and kiteboarding.

Day 2: Explore Aguadilla’s Historic Downtown
Start your second day in Aguadilla with a visit to the town’s historic downtown. Take a leisurely stroll through the picturesque streets to admire the beautiful colonial architecture and stop at the San Carlos Borromeo Cathedral, one of the town’s iconic landmarks. After that, head to the Punta Borinquen lighthouse. This is a great spot to enjoy stunning views overlooking the ocean while learning about the area’s history and importance.
Day 3: Go Scuba Diving in Crash Boat Beach
Crash Boat Beach is the most popular beach in Aguadilla and you don’t want to miss it on your trip. Take a dip in the turquoise waters or rent a paddleboard or snorkeling gear. But the highlight of this day is the opportunity to go scuba diving and explore the vibrant marine life and underwater caves. The surrounding areas are home to many varieties of fish, turtles, and colorful corals.
Day 4: Go Hiking in Guajataca Forest Reserve
For day four, let’s take a break from the ocean and enjoy the lush greenery of Guajataca Forest Reserve. This reserve is home to many hiking trails that range from easy to difficult, so choose one that suits your level of activity. You can take a guided tour or explore on your own. On the hike, you will get an up-close look at the flora and fauna of Puerto Rico, from swaying palms to tiny coquí frogs.
